"What did the current pope say about non-Catholics about a year ago? Didn't he say that a person had to be Catholic to be saved? Just wondering."

No he never said this. No pope has ever said this. The crux of the teaching is that there is no salvation outside the Church. In other words, everyone who IS saved was joined to the Catholic church in some way whether they understand that they were or not. Any kind of truth they have that the church also holds puts them in communion with the Church, even though it is an imperfect communion.
